In the past 12 games, AU is 6-6.
Wins:
Washington (7-3, #18 AP)
Alabama State (3-6 FCS)
Arkansas (2-8)
Southern Miss (4-5)
Ole Miss (5-5)
Texas A&M (6-4)
Losses:
UGa (13-2, #2 AP)
UCF (14-0, #5 AP)
LSU (8-2, #7 AP)
MSU (6-4, #21 AP)
Tennessee (5-5)
UGa (9-1 #5 AP)
Record against ranked teams: 1-5
Record against teams .500 or better: 3-6
